快速启动及关闭Redis服务(redis启动关闭)
Redis作为一个开源的、内存性质的高性能数据库,被广泛应用于应用缓存和会话存储、网站搜索索引、消息中间件等,它可以帮助用户高效管理和访问大量数据。本文简单介绍如何使用一些常见的命令或者API,快速启动和关闭Redis服务。
1. 启动Redis服务
(1)最简单的方式是双击Redis-x.x.x.msi文件进行安装,安装完成后,可以通过Windows服务管理器来启动Redis服务。
(2)也可以使用命令行工具redis-cli来启动Redis服务,首先确保安装了Redis,打开命令行窗口,在安装目录下点击redis-cli,启动Redis服务,如下所示:
C:\>redis-cli
127.0.0.1:6379> pingPONG
(3)另外,也可以使用Redis API来操纵Redis,比如使用Python、Node.js或者Go这些语言的Redis API。使用这些API可以轻松的执行安装、启动和关闭服务的操作,如下为一个使用Node.js操作Redis的示例:
“`Node.js
// 引入Redis模块
const Redis = require(‘redis’);
// 创建Redis客户端
const client = Redis.createClient();
// 连接 Redis 服务
client.on(‘connect’, function() {
console.log(‘Redis 连接成功.’);
});
// 验证 Redis 服务
client.auth(‘password’, function (err) {
console.log(‘Redis 验证成功.’);
});
// 关闭 Redis服务
client.quit();
2. 关闭Redis服务
(1)双击Redis-x.x.x.msi文件安装Redis,关闭Redis服务,点击windows服务管理器右击Redis服务,点击停止即可。
(2)使用命令行方式关闭Redis服务,在安装目录中点击redis-cli.exe,输入:
127.0.0.1:6379> shutdown
即可关闭Redis服务,关闭后会把当前所有Redis实例上的数据持久化到本地磁盘中。
(3)使用Redis API操作,也可以实现Redis服务的停止,下面为使用Node.js操作Redis的示例程序:
```Node.js// 引入Redis模块
const Redis = require('redis');// 创建Redis对象
const client = Redis.createClient();
// 验证 Redis 服务client.auth('password', function (err) {
console.log('Redis 验证成功.');});
// 关闭 Redis服务client.quit();
以上就是本文简介的快速启动及关闭Redis服务的方法,最简单的方式是双击 Redis-x.x.x.msi文件进行安装,也可以利用redis-cli和Redis API来操作,可以根据自己的实际需求进行操作,从而节省安装配置的时间,方便快捷的操作Redis服务。